From 404b8e10869ce5c8afacbaf9d58aa33034bd621d Mon Sep 17 00:00:00 2001 From: akaessens <24660231+akaessens@users.noreply.github.com> Date: Sun, 4 Oct 2020 11:36:54 +0200 Subject: [PATCH] fix OOB creating incorrect error message, closes #26 --- .../main/java/com/akdev/nofbeventscraper/FbPageScraper.java | 5 ++++- app/src/main/res/values-de/strings.xml | 1 + app/src/main/res/values/strings.xml | 1 + 3 files changed, 6 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/com/akdev/nofbeventscraper/FbPageScraper.java b/app/src/main/java/com/akdev/nofbeventscraper/FbPageScraper.java index c2b46b7..d3e2f33 100644 --- a/app/src/main/java/com/akdev/nofbeventscraper/FbPageScraper.java +++ b/app/src/main/java/com/akdev/nofbeventscraper/FbPageScraper.java @@ -89,7 +89,6 @@ public class FbPageScraper extends AsyncTask { this.url = "https://mbasic.facebook.com" + next_url; } catch (NullPointerException e) { url = null; - event_links = event_links.subList(0, max); } @@ -107,6 +106,10 @@ public class FbPageScraper extends AsyncTask { } } while (url != null); + if (this.event_links.size() == 0) { + this.error = R.string.error_no_events; + } + return null; } diff --git a/app/src/main/res/values-de/strings.xml b/app/src/main/res/values-de/strings.xml index 5c8eae0..c14b7d8 100644 --- a/app/src/main/res/values-de/strings.xml +++ b/app/src/main/res/values-de/strings.xml @@ -22,4 +22,5 @@ Rückgängig Maximale Anzahl Events, die von einer einzelnen Seite geladen werden sollen. Veranstaltungslimit für Seiten + Fehler: keine bevorstehenden Veranstaltungen \ No newline at end of file diff --git a/app/src/main/res/values/strings.xml b/app/src/main/res/values/strings.xml index cc0a3f5..9282da1 100644 --- a/app/src/main/res/values/strings.xml +++ b/app/src/main/res/values/strings.xml @@ -37,6 +37,7 @@ Placeholder Done Undo + Error: No upcoming events